How to Find a Qualified Disability Lawyer?

When seeking legal help for a disability claim, it’s essential to find an experienced and qualified disability lawyer who understands the intricacies of disability law. The process of finding the right lawyer might seem daunting, but by following these steps, you can make an informed decision that works in your favor.

Researching Potential Lawyers

The first step in finding a qualified disability lawyer is to conduct thorough research. Start by looking for attorneys who specialize in disability law, as they will have the expertise needed to navigate the complexities of disability claims. A simple internet search or asking for recommendations from friends or family can help you build a list of potential lawyers. Once you’ve compiled a list, look at each lawyer’s website to gather information on their services, areas of expertise, and client testimonials.

Checking Credentials and Experience

It’s crucial to verify the lawyer’s qualifications before making a decision. Ensure that they are licensed to practice law in your state and are in good standing with the state bar association. In addition, check if the lawyer has experience specifically in disability law. Disability law is highly specialized, and the nuances of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I) or Supplemental Security Income (SSI) can be difficult to navigate without specific knowledge in the field.

Look for lawyers who have handled cases similar to yours. Whether you’re applying for SSDI or appealing a denied claim, experience in the specific type of claim you’re filing is essential.

Understanding Specializations in Disability Law

Disability law is a broad field, and lawyers may specialize in different areas, such as Social Security Disability (SSD), workers’ compensation claims, long-term disability insurance, or Veterans Disability benefits. It’s important to find a lawyer who has experience with your specific type of disability claim.

For instance, a lawyer who specializes in SSDI may not have the same depth of knowledge about long-term disability insurance claims or workers’ compensation. Therefore, when searching for a lawyer, ensure that they focus on the area of disability law relevant to your case.

What Questions Should I Ask During an Initial Consultation?

After narrowing down your list of potential lawyers, the next step is to schedule a consultation. Most disability lawyers offer free consultations, allowing you to assess whether the lawyer is a good fit for your needs. Here are some essential questions to ask during the initial consultation:

Discussing Fees and Payment Structures

It’s important to clarify the lawyer’s fee structure upfront to avoid surprises later on. Most disability l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if you win your case. In general, the fee is a percentage of the compensation you are awarded. Be sure to ask about this percentage and any other potential fees involved, such as court costs or administrative fees.

Make sure you understand how the lawyer will charge for their services and whether any other expenses may arise throughout the process.

Clarifying Communication Channels

Effective communication between you and your lawyer is essential for a successful disability claim. Ask how the lawyer prefers to communicate, whether via email, phone calls, or video conferences. It’s also helpful to understand how often you can expect updates on your case. Will the lawyer personally handle all your questions, or will they delegate certain tasks to other staff members? Ensure that you are comfortable with the lawyer’s communication style and availability.

How Can a Disability Lawyer Assist With My Case?

A qualified disability lawyer plays an essential role in ensuring your claim is properly prepared and presented. Here’s how a disability lawyer can help you throughout the process:

Preparing and Filing Legal Documents

Disability claims require a lot of paperwork, and the accuracy of these documents is crucial. A lawyer can help ensure all forms are completed correctly and submitted on time. Filing errors or missing information can delay your claim or result in a denial.

Gathering Medical Evidence to Support Your Claim

Disability claims often require substantial medical evidence to prove your condition. A lawyer can help you obtain the necessary medical records, work with healthcare professionals, and ensure that the evidence is presented in a way that strengthens your case.
